The history of physics in Cuba is connected to the country's relationship with the Soviet Union, other socialist countries, and other parts of Latin America and Europe. The first studies in the field of physics were introduced in 1814 by a priest, Félix Varela. Manuael Gran introduced a more substantial and rigorous approach to physics education with due mathematical preparation, problem solving, and practical experiments. When the university offered degrees in physical and chemical sciences and physics and mathematical sciences, a course in theoretical physics was introduced in the year 1993. A number of visiting professors came to Cuba during 1960s who taught courses in modern physics, promoted the creation of new laboratories in acoustics, electronics, and solid-state physics. Medical physics is one of the branches with greater prospects, in keeping with the importance of medicine in Cuba.
